Barstool Sports Podcaster Demands Proof of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ce’s Love—Fans Erupt in Outrage

In a recent episode of the “Pardon My Take” podcast, Dan Katz, known as “Big Cat,” made headlines with his provocative comments on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ce’s budding relationship. Katz boldly declared that he’d only believe in their love if he saw concrete proof. The statement ignited a firestorm of reactions from fans, dividing opinions across the internet.

“If Travis Kelce and Taylor Swift release a sex video, I’ll consummate this relationship and be like, ‘Fine,'” Katz declared, emphasizing the need for irrefutable evidence. The controversial statement has since stirred significant debate on the authenticity of celebrity romances.

Katz further argued that he believes Swift may be leveraging her connection with the NFL to boost her public image, suggesting a deeper motive behind the newfound relationship.

The alleged romance between Taylor Swift and Travis Kelce emerged when Swift was spotted passionately cheering for Kelce during a Kansas City Chiefs game. Their public interactions have since become a hot topic, fueling speculation about the nature of their relationship.

In response to the mounting attention, Kelce addressed the situation on his podcast, “New Heights,” expressing a desire for more privacy. He acknowledged the initial excitement he generated around their connection but emphasized the importance of respecting their personal lives.

Meanwhile, Travis Kelce’s ex-girlfriend, Maya Benberry, entered the fray, voicing concerns and offering well-wishes to Swift. Benberry raised questions about the dynamics of Kelce’s past relationships, prompting a strong denial from a source close to Kelce.
